#AF3324 Color Information

#AF3324 is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#AF3324. A complement of this color would be #24A0AE, perceived brightness is 0.34, and the grayscale version is #6A6A6A.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 6°,a saturation of 66%, and a lightness of 41%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 6°, a saturation of 79%, and a value of 69%.

In a RGB color space, #AF3324 is composed of 69% red, 20% green and 14%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71% magenta, 79% yellow and 31%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 12.02, x: 0.5874, and y: 0.3492.
